i just want to make sure there has been no change or update that maybe I missed...Kia defers to the CRS instructions for LATCH limits, correct? So, my nauti which allows LATCH up to 48 lbs can be LATCHed to 48 lbs in my Kia, right? DD just hit 40 lbs, so I just feel the need to make certain I do not need to go reinstall her seat with the seat belt.....thanks
 
ADS
That is what I was told from the dealership and people on here.
I have a 2007 kia sedona. I love that I can latch to 48 pounds.. I hate doing seatbelt installs. ;-) I follow the carseats latch limit.
